Chairman **Joe Tsai** is doubling down on an "all in" AI strategy, SCMP reported last Friday. **• Alibaba stock is showing weakness. Why is BABA stock trading lower?** At VivaTech in Paris, Tsai laid out Alibaba’s "full-stack" AI plan spanning chips, cloud infrastructure, foundation models and consumer applications, arguing AI could ultimately represent a $50 trillion total addressable market. He also framed the bet as intentionally broad — investing across the value chain now and "figure out the winners later," rather than picking a single AI segment. With the Nasdaq down 0.58% while the Russell 2000 is up 0.84%, Monday’s tape is mixed, and Alibaba is underperforming even as six sectors are advancing.
